DETROIT Lions star Sam LaPorta will miss this Sunday’s match up with the Philadelphia Eagles through injury.

The tight end, 24, has been suffering with a back issue.

LaPorta did not participate in practice alongside his teammates this week.

And this weekend’s Sunday Night Football clash with the reigning Super Bowl champion will come too soon.

The 2023 Pro Bowler has started all nine games for the Lions so far this season.

Dan Campbell‘s squad is 6-3 and beat the Washington Commanders 44-22 last weekend.

In LaPorta’s absence, the Lions will lean more on Brock Wright.

Wright, 26, signed with Detroit as an undrafted free agent in 2021 following four years at Notre Dame.

Campbell, 49, has publicly backed Wright to shine.

“Brock’s a guy we don’t talk a lot about, but he’s the jack of all trades,” the Lions head coach said.

“He does everything for us: pass protect, run block, he can run some routes, he plays special teams.

“He’s one of the most dependable players we have on this team.”

LaPorta is not the only player that Campbell will have to do without.

Safety Kerby Joseph will be absent for a fourth straight game due to a knee issue.

While cornerback Terrion Arnold is out with concussion.

Arnold, 22, sustained the head injury during last week’s win over the Commanders.

The former Alabama standout missed all three practice sessions this week.

He may be in line to make his return against the New York Giants on November 23.

But he will first have to be cleared by an independent neurologist.

Arnold could be replaced by Rock Ya-Sin at cornerback.

Ya-Sin, 29, has started two games so far this season.

The first came in the Kansas City Chiefs defeat, while the second came in victory against the Tampa Bay Buccaneers.
